Suspected armed robber nabbed with pistol, live cartridge in Enugu hotel

By Ayorinde Oluokun

Police operatives have arrested a 26-year-old suspected armed robber identified as Chekwube Agboa with a locally made pistol and a live cartridge at a hotel in Obollo Etiti in Udenu Local Government Area of Enugu State.

Daniel Ndukwe, the spokesperson for the Enugu Police Command said in a statement on Tuesday that the arrest of the suspect followed a citizen-supported operation.

According to him, police operatives arrested the suspect following receipt of a credible information on August 10, 2026, at about 1:45 p.m. on the suspicious activities of a young man who had arrived at a hotel, purportedly to lodge.

Acting on the information, police operatives stormed the hotel, searched the suspect’s bag where the locally made pistol and live cartridge were recovered.

Ndukwe said the Agbo was immediately arrested and taken into custody alongside the recovered exhibits.

The police spokesperson added that during preliminary interrogation, the suspect confessed to being a member of an armed robbery gang that specialized in threatening and robbing Point-of-Sale (POS) operators of their valuables.

He further stated that gang members of the suspect fled the scene upon his arrest.

“The suspect will be prosecuted in court upon the conclusion of investigations,” said Ndukwe.

He quoted Enugu Commissioner of Police, CP Mamman Bitrus Giwa as commending the citizen who provided the timely information while and reiterating the importance of promptly providing the Police with credible information on suspicious persons and activities.

The Enugu Police Command spokesperson also assured the public that efforts are ongoing to identify and arrest the criminal gang members that fled, while investigations continue.
